Summary

Overview

In 2024, Mangalore averaged an AQI of 61 while Ratlam averaged 113 — a 52-point (85%) gap, with Ratlam the more polluted and Mangalore the cleaner of the two. On 1146 days when both cities reported, Mangalore was cleaner on 879 of them; the average daily gap was 44 AQI points.

Seasonality & days

Mangalore peaks in February, while Ratlam peaks in November. Mangalore logged 0% Severe days and 87.2%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Ratlam was 0% Severe and 46.4%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Mangalore 64 days, Ratlam 59 days.

Year-over-year progress

Mangalore has improved by 9 AQI points (12.9%) from 2021 to 2024; Ratlam has improved by 19 AQI points (14.4%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Mangalore reached AQI 235 at Kadri (KSPCB) on 2023-11-17; Ratlam hit AQI 302 at Shasthri Nagar Ratlam (Lab) on 2020-11-11.
